Skip to main content

Fetch info about Bluesky links in your IRC conversations using Sopel.

Project description

sopel-bsky

Fetch info about Bluesky links in your IRC conversations using Sopel.

Installing

Releases are hosted on PyPI, so after installing Sopel, all you need is pip:

$ pip install sopel-bsky

Configuring

The easiest way to configure sopel-bsky is via Sopel's configuration wizard—simply run sopel-plugins configure bsky and enter the values for which it prompts you.

At present, you need to give the plugin a Bluesky account for which you don't mind the handle & password being stored in Sopel's config file in plain text. It's recommended to create a new account specifically for your bot, instead of using your real account's credentials (if you have one).

Maintenance Note

This plugin as it exists now is mostly a proof of concept, just to have some minimal level of parity with the Sopel ecosystem's support for Twitter (it is not called X!) and Mastodon.

Showing details for links to Bluesky users and posts was tested and confirmed working as of the last release's publish date. The plugin is published in the hope that it will be useful; in case of breakage or needed improvements, pull requests are always welcome.

Changelog

0.1.0

First release of sopel-bsky.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

sopel_bsky-0.1.0.tar.gz (4.0 kB view details)

Uploaded Source

Built Distribution

sopel_bsky-0.1.0-py3-none-any.whl (4.3 kB view details)

Uploaded Python 3

File details

Details for the file sopel_bsky-0.1.0.tar.gz.

File metadata

  • Download URL: sopel_bsky-0.1.0.tar.gz
  • Upload date:
  • Size: 4.0 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: twine/5.0.0 CPython/3.12.4

File hashes

Hashes for sopel_bsky-0.1.0.tar.gz
Algorithm Hash digest
SHA256 772bb7612190fe54f7c377378207f1e0012f0ab3694c9d0cf1ec20d91fa45e10
MD5 744508c2f59b1d31772bfd7db7138137
BLAKE2b-256 27de924cd0bb50b2ffbf4ca8c324f3cde83194d918efcf05d882d938b857fc4b

See more details on using hashes here.

File details

Details for the file sopel_bsky-0.1.0-py3-none-any.whl.

File metadata

  • Download URL: sopel_bsky-0.1.0-py3-none-any.whl
  • Upload date:
  • Size: 4.3 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: twine/5.0.0 CPython/3.12.4

File hashes

Hashes for sopel_bsky-0.1.0-py3-none-any.whl
Algorithm Hash digest
SHA256 dc2d336207dcdf98a28fb094446185da32cbdd08c082ef6b8e24d1b38b0c0bab
MD5 b5b4b768d74756270ec1d170312d73af
BLAKE2b-256 50f1ab56dac93f4bda3206fdad1e311440d7f1d8c1cab3690ff5ddff0b3ff4fa

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page